热点资讯
咨询热线:
18062095810
邮件: wangting@whhexin.com
电话:18062095810
地址: 湖北·武汉·鲁巷·华乐商务中心1006
友晶TERASIC解魔术方块机器人
关于友晶解魔术方块机器人
友晶解魔术方块机器人,是由主板 DE1-SoC 控制,并配备多点触控子卡 MTL2 做为人机界面。
DE1-SoC 是一个强大的硬件设计平台,使用结合内建双核心 Cortex-A9 的 Altera SoC,整合 ARM 的 HPS 处理系统、周边及内存界面,硬件包含有:高速 DDR3、影音功能、网络功能...等。
Terasic 第二代多点触控 LCD 子卡 MTL2 是一个为 FPGA 应用打造的通用电容触碰屏幕。支持五点触控以及带有七吋 800x400 分辨率的彩色面板。附带的 IDE 连接线与 IDE-to-GPIO 转接卡 ITG 可以提供稳定的讯号传输以及使用在各种带有 2x20 GPIO 接口的 Terasic FPGA 开发板上。
除了解魔术方块机器人,友晶也相继推出六足机器蜘蛛机器人套件 Spider 及沿线自走车 A-Cute Car 套件 。丰富的教学器材及完整的售后服务,是人才培育教具绝佳的选择。
秒杀魔术方块!Maker Fair 新亮点
今日 FPGA 应用领域越来越广,许多复杂难题都可透过电机控制获得良好解答。2016 年的 Maker Fair 展会上,Altera (现为 Intel 子公司可编程解决方案部门) 所展出的友晶解魔术方块机器人,就是使用 FPGA 来处理复杂问题的一项有趣示范,以下为 Adam Savage’s Tested 的诺 (Norm) 访问 Altera 摊位的实况:
诺: 首先我想了解有关您如何做到这些以及如何使用您们这些技术,有些人可能还不知道,Altera 及您们所从事的工作内容?
赫尔曼: 好的,Altera 生产 FPGA 也就是可编程匣门数组。它基本上是一个巨大的可编程硅平台。可编程数字逻辑让你可决定你想要的逻辑电路。因此在过去的几年我们带来了一些小面包板,您知道大家对它们很熟悉,每一个小小的芯片就等于 10 平方码的面包板可让你任意设计逻辑电路,因此可以配置任何您想要的实例。
诺: 会比以往大家使用的 Libraries 和 API 来开发,还要能设计更底层的电路,可以优化到更复杂的电路,像是建构高速相机或是所有运算技术。
赫尔曼: 没错‧这个系统试图说明很多东西可以透过 FPGA 来做,它处理影像、深层运算、它试着解决魔术方块运算,然后它控制马达来转动魔术方块然后解开。
诺: 所以你们不只做板子,还利用闲暇用这么有趣的方式做像这样的项目来使用和执行板子。所以你能让它跑一遍并告诉我怎么组装吗?
赫尔曼: 当然!它的架设基本上是 8 个伺服马达而且基本上是线性动臂机构,以便它关闭及移除不同动臂机构,接着只要二对动臂机构做旋转。我想底部 LED 尝试侦测何种颜色和来自相机的颜色相同,并上传到 Cyclone V SoC 芯片中。这里需要做一些设定,按下按钮几分钟后您就能看到它开始解魔术方块。
诺: 好棒的完整展示。
赫尔曼: 显然不错,因为它完成后会往后拉,然后掉下来,你看魔术方块解出来了。